Business Development Manager - Corporate Travel (TMC)

$90,000 - $120,000 + Super + Uncapped Commission


Are you an experienced Business Development Manager within a Corporate Travel Management Company ready to take the next step in your career?


Join an established, technology-driven Corporate Travel Management Company (TMC) where you'll drive new business, build strong corporate relationships, and deliver innovative travel management solutions. Backed by an experienced operations and implementation team, you'll have everything you need to confidently win new business and grow your portfolio.


The Role


In this role you'll take ownership of new business acquisition managing the full sales lifecycle from prospecting through to contract negotiation and implementation handover. You'll engage with senior decision-makers to understand their travel programmes, identify opportunities to improve their travel management strategy, and deliver tailored corporate travel solutions that provide genuine value to their business.


Responsibilities:


  • Identify and secure new corporate travel opportunities across Australia and New Zealand
  • Develop and manage a healthy pipeline of qualified prospects
  • Generate new business through networking, referrals, outbound prospecting and strategic business development activities
  • Own the complete sales cycle from initial engagement through to contract execution
  • Conduct discovery meetings to understand prospective clients' travel programmes, travel spend, traveller requirements and travel policy objectives
  • Present tailored corporate travel management solutions that address each client's unique business needs
  • Prepare and deliver compelling proposals, presentations, business cases and RFP responses
  • Negotiate commercial agreements and successfully close new business opportunities
  • Maintain a strong understanding of market trends, competitor offerings and emerging travel technology
  • Work collaboratively with Implementation, Operations and Account Management teams to ensure seamless client onboarding
  • Maintain accurate CRM records, sales forecasts and pipeline reporting


Skills & Experience:


  • Proven Business Development or Sales experience within a Corporate Travel Management Company (TMC).
  • Demonstrated success securing new corporate travel accounts while consistently achieving or exceeding sales targets.
  • Experience managing the full sales cycle, from prospecting and lead generation through to negotiation and contract close.
  • Strong understanding of corporate travel programmes, travel policy and managed travel solutions.
  • Experience preparing proposals, tenders and RFP responses.
  • Commercially minded with a consultative, solution-selling approach and exceptional presentation, negotiation and stakeholder management skills.
  • Knowledge of travel management technology, online booking solutions and CRM systems.
